It was a play I had written for church.  The first part was very slow moving.  It was a comedy but no one was laughing.  The day was hot.  We don’t get too many hot summer days in Minnesota some years, and that was a cold summer, but it was humid and muggy inside of the church.  The character actor (or acctress) was wearing a cotton sun dress.  She got up out of a chair, and the dress had stuck in her butt crack.  The audience roared with laughter.  The action of the drama picked up and the play went well.
